  2. Description. Collaborative Arts Project 21, aka CAP21, was founded in 1993 by Frank and Eliza Ventura to create a home where theater artists could bring their work to life and continue honing their skills in a collaborative environment.

  4. Collaborative Arts Project 21, a.k.a. CAP21, is dedicated to creating new work, developing new talent and building new audiences. CAP21 replenishes the American musical theatre by training the next generation of performers and infusing the entertainment industry at large with talent and source material.

  5. Collaborative Arts Project 21, known more commonly as CAP21, is a New York City professional musical theatre training conservatory and Off-Broadway theatre company. It has a core faculty with many associate faculty who are also working professionals.

New York (July 16, 2012) - The New School for Public Engagement announced today a new agreement with the Collaborative Arts Project 21 (CAP21), America's leading independent musical theater conservatory, to provide eligible CAP21 students credit-transfer options towards undergraduate degrees at The New School.
